Summary

According to the TD Cowen/AFS Logistics indices, parcel firms have no reason to stop fuel surcharges, indicating a trucking recovery. The data suggests that the parcel industry will maintain its fuel surcharge, despite declining fuel prices. This move reinforces signs of a trucking recovery, as parcel firms aim to offset increased costs. The indices also show that the parcel industry’s revenue and profitability have improved.
